What is a Casement Window?
Casement windows are hinged on one side and open outward, generally utilizing a crank mechanism. They are praised for their design and functionality. Here are some attributes of casement windows:
Ventilation: Casement windows can be totally opened, enabling maximum airflow.Energy Efficiency: They create a tight seal when closed, preventing air leak and enhancing insulation.Versatile Design: Casement windows can be customized to fit various design aesthetics.Why Certification Matters

Q: How much does it cost to hire a certified casement window installer?

A: The cost can differ widely based upon a number of factors, consisting of the variety of windows, the type of casement windows chosen (e.g., product, size), and your area. On average, installation expenses can vary from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 per window.

Q: Can I install casement windows myself?

A: While it is possible to set up casement windows as a DIY task, it is not recommended unless you have experience. Improper installation can result in concerns like air leaks, water damage, and voided guarantees.

Q: How long does it take to install casement windows?

A: The installation time varies depending on the variety of windows and the intricacy of the job, but normally, a certified installer can finish the task in one to two days.

Q: What materials are casement windows made from?

A: Casement windows can be constructed from a variety of materials, consisting of vinyl, wood, aluminum, and fiberglass.

Q: How do I maintain casement windows?

A: Regular upkeep includes cleaning up the frames, lubing the hinges and cranks, and checking the seals for damage.
